Google Announces New Intelligent, Real-Time Protections For Android Users

Android offers a wide range of innovative features, along with comprehensive and robust security mechanisms designed to safeguard its users.

These protections include tools to defend against malware, secure personal data, and ensure privacy across various applications and interactions.

However, Google has unveiled two groundbreaking security features for Android devices that are aimed at enhancing user safety while maintaining privacy.

Google scam detection

All these new protections that are announced by Google on November 13, 2024, include:-

  • AI-powered Scam Detection system for phone calls
  • Google Play Protect with live threat detection

Technical Analysis

The first feature, Scam Detection, utilizes on-device AI to analyze conversation patterns during phone calls in real-time. This innovative system is designed to identify potential scams, such as callers impersonating bank representatives or urgent requests for fund transfers.

When a call is flagged as suspicious, users receive immediate audio, haptic, and visual alerts. This feature is initially available to English-speaking Pixel 6 and newer device users in the U.S. who are part of the Phone by Google public beta program.

Key aspects of Scam Detection include:-

  • Privacy-focused design: All processing occurs on-device, with no conversation audio or transcripts stored or transmitted to Google servers.
  • User control: The feature is off by default and can be enabled or disabled at any time through the Phone app settings.
  • Advanced AI: Powered by Gemini Nano on Pixel 9 series devices, with other robust on-device machine learning models for Pixel 6-8a users.
Unsafe app screen

The second feature enhances Google Play Protect with real-time alerts for potentially harmful apps. This system analyzes behavioral signals related to sensitive permissions and app interactions.

Key features of the improved Google Play Protect include:-

  • Real-time alerts: Users receive immediate notifications if an unsafe app is detected, allowing for quick action.
  • Focus on stalkerware: Initially targeting apps that collect sensitive data without user consent.
  • On-device processing: All protection happens on the device through Private Compute Core, ensuring user privacy.

This feature is currently available on Pixel 6 and newer devices, with plans to expand to other Android phones in the coming months.

These new security measures represent Google’s ongoing commitment to user protection, adapting to increasingly sophisticated cyber threats.

By leveraging advanced AI and real-time monitoring, Google aims to provide Android users with enhanced safety against scam calls and malicious apps while maintaining strict privacy standards.
